Stock events for Valvoline, Inc. (VVV)

Valvoline Inc. experienced several stock events in the past six months. As of May 8, 2026, the stock's closing price was $35.62. The stock price decreased by 4.92% over the last 12 months, but it has shown a year-to-date return of 11.35% as of April 29, 2026. Key events include Q4 2025 and Q1 and Q2 2026 earnings releases, analyst upgrades from Stifel, Piper Sandler, Wells Fargo, and Goldman Sachs, FTC antitrust concerns requiring the divestiture of 45 oil change shops, and the outperformance of Breeze Auto Care integration in Q2 2026.

Overview of Valvoline, Inc.’s business

Valvoline, Inc. is an American retail automotive services company headquartered in Lexington, Kentucky, operating in the Consumer Cyclical sector, focusing on automotive preventive maintenance. The company provides a range of engine oils, gear oils, transmission fluids, and operates quick-lube service centers under brands like Valvoline Instant Oil Change. Following the sale of its Global Products business in early 2023, Valvoline transformed into a pure-play automotive service provider.

VVV’s Geographic footprint

Valvoline, Inc. has a significant global presence, with its solutions available in over 140 countries and territories at more than 80,000 locations worldwide. The majority of its revenue is generated from the United States of America. The company's retail service network is primarily concentrated across the United States and Canada, with approximately 2,400 locations.

VVV Corporate Image Assessment

Valvoline Inc. has maintained a strong brand reputation, being named one of America's Most Trustworthy Companies by Newsweek in April 2026 and recognized as the top-rated quick-lube service provider within the automotive and components industry. 97% of Valvoline Instant Oil Change locations were named 2025 CARFAX top-rated service centers. Valvoline Inc. was named Children's Miracle Network's 2026 U.S. Corporate Partner of the Year and became the first Ronald McDonald House Global Corporate Partner dedicated solely to funding mental health initiatives.

Ownership

Approximately 73.25% of Valvoline Inc.'s stock is owned by institutional investors, 0.17% by insiders, and 26.58% by public companies and individual investors. Major institutional owners include Vanguard Group Inc, BlackRock, Inc., and Wasatch Advisors Inc.
